At Least 12 US Marines, Soldiers Killed in Kabul Airport Terror Attack

At least 12 U.S. Marines and soldiers and 60 Afghans were killed in the suicide bombing outside the Abbey Gate at Kabul’s airport in Afghanistan Thursday, and at least 140 have been injured.

Sources say a second explosion happened outside the Baron Hotel. 

There are also reports by Afghan local media of a third explosion near the Kabul airport. 

These mark the first US. military combat fatalities in Afghanistan since February of 2020, when the Trump administration and the Taliban signed an agreement on American troop withdrawal in Doha, Qatar, the Wall Street Journal reports.
